A loose network of Presbyterian Church (USA) members that supports the ordination of gays and lesbians has voted to continue its work during a moratorium on debate of the issue.

The network, formed about two years ago, drew some 325 people to its fall conference, “Living Faithfully in the Church When We Disagree.”

Last year, Presbyterian Church (USA), the nation’s largest Presbyterian denomination, approved a measure that says ordained ministers, elders and deacons must refrain from sexual activity outside marriage.
